Why are the weights returned from ERP-Scale inconsistent?

Symptom: When reading the weight from SAP, ERP-Scale will return the weight the first time, but then give an error or different weight on the second and after a few more reads give the correct weight again.
Cause: There is more than one implementation of ERP-Scale registered to the same RFC destination.How to check:

In SAP start transaction SM59 and select the RFC destination.

Use the function Extras>System Information>Target System:

Verify the System ID and Network Address of the system against the PC where ERP-Scale is installed:

Repeat this step multiple times to verify that the correct remote system is always used.

Resolution: Change the Program ID in SM59 under the registered server program:

and in ERP-Scale:



Ensure that the new Program ID is unique.

